🇰🇷 South Korea to USA: visa and entry requirements 🇺🇸

e-VisaOrdinary passport

e-Visa · Visa Waiver Program visit with approved ESTA: up to 90 days · Eligible Republic of Korea passport holders may use the United States Visa Waiver Program for tourism after obtaining an approved ESTA before boarding. The stay is limited to 90 days or less. Travellers who are not eligible for the Visa Waiver Program must obtain an appropriate visa; admission remains a border decision.
